Q. The mass of a star is 1.75x10^31 kg and its angular velocity is 1.30E-7 rad/s. Find out its new angular velocity if the diameter suddenly shrinks to 0.47 times its present size. Assume a uniform mass distribution before and after. Icm for a solid sphere of uniform density is 2/5 mr2.
